This is an automated email from the ASF dual-hosted git repository.

github-bot pushed a commit to branch cn-site
in repository https://gitbox.apache.org/repos/asf/dubbo-website.git


The following commit(s) were added to refs/heads/cn-site by this push:
     new b3fffec19ab deploy: 2ad6fe196935255f702f1c6d5a2dae89be0e6c2f
b3fffec19ab is described below

commit b3fffec19ab80fa94f10ce542bfacf53ab8c05ed
Author: AlbumenJ <[email protected]>
AuthorDate: Fri Sep 29 12:40:59 2023 +0000

    deploy: 2ad6fe196935255f702f1c6d5a2dae89be0e6c2f
---
 sitemap.xml                                           | 2 +-
 zh-cn/overview/quickstart/java/index.xml              | 2 +-
 zh-cn/overview/quickstart/java/spring-boot/index.html | 6 +++---
 zh-cn/sitemap.xml                                     | 2 +-
 4 files changed, 6 insertions(+), 6 deletions(-)

diff --git a/sitemap.xml b/sitemap.xml
index d783abcab7b..7b32dc4eb5e 100644
--- a/sitemap.xml
+++ b/sitemap.xml
@@ -1 +1 @@
-<?xml version="1.0" encoding="utf-8" standalone="yes"?><sitemapindex 
xmlns="http://www.sitemaps.org/schemas/sitemap/0.9";><sitemap><loc>https://cn.dubbo.apache.org/zh-cn/sitemap.xml</loc><lastmod>2023-09-29T20:32:37+08:00</lastmod></sitemap><sitemap><loc>https://cn.dubbo.apache.org/en/sitemap.xml</loc><lastmod>2023-09-05T14:27:01+08:00</lastmod></sitemap></sitemapindex>
\ No newline at end of file
+<?xml version="1.0" encoding="utf-8" standalone="yes"?><sitemapindex 
xmlns="http://www.sitemaps.org/schemas/sitemap/0.9";><sitemap><loc>https://cn.dubbo.apache.org/zh-cn/sitemap.xml</loc><lastmod>2023-09-29T20:34:02+08:00</lastmod></sitemap><sitemap><loc>https://cn.dubbo.apache.org/en/sitemap.xml</loc><lastmod>2023-09-05T14:27:01+08:00</lastmod></sitemap></sitemapindex>
\ No newline at end of file
diff --git a/zh-cn/overview/quickstart/java/index.xml 
b/zh-cn/overview/quickstart/java/index.xml
index bc457d0d38c..0aaaf781132 100644
--- a/zh-cn/overview/quickstart/java/index.xml
+++ b/zh-cn/overview/quickstart/java/index.xml
@@ -480,7 +480,7 @@
 &lt;/span>&lt;/span>&lt;span style="display:flex;">&lt;span>
 &lt;/span>&lt;/span>&lt;span style="display:flex;">&lt;span> String &lt;span 
style="color:#268bd2">sayHello&lt;/span>&lt;span 
style="color:#719e07">(&lt;/span>String name&lt;span 
style="color:#719e07">);&lt;/span>
 &lt;/span>&lt;/span>&lt;span style="display:flex;">&lt;span>&lt;span 
style="color:#719e07">}&lt;/span>
-&lt;/span>&lt;/span>&lt;/code>&lt;/pre>&lt;/div>&lt;p>在 
&lt;code>GreetingsService&lt;/code> 中,定义了 &lt;code>sayHi&lt;/code> 
这个方法。后续服务端发布的服务,消费端订阅的服务都是围绕着 &lt;code>GreetingsService&lt;/code> 接口展开的。&lt;/p>
+&lt;/span>&lt;/span>&lt;/code>&lt;/pre>&lt;/div>&lt;p>在 
&lt;code>DemoService&lt;/code> 中,定义了 &lt;code>sayHello&lt;/code> 
这个方法。后续服务端发布的服务,消费端订阅的服务都是围绕着 &lt;code>DemoService&lt;/code> 接口展开的。&lt;/p>
 &lt;h3 id="5-定义服务端的实现">5. 定义服务端的实现&lt;/h3>
 &lt;p>定义了服务接口之后,可以在服务端这一侧定义对应的实现,这部分的实现相对于消费端来说是远端的实现,本地没有相关的信息。&lt;/p>
 &lt;p>&lt;img 
src="https://cn.dubbo.apache.org/imgs/docs3-v2/java-sdk/quickstart/2023-02-08-17-59-46-image.png";
 alt="img">&lt;/p>
diff --git a/zh-cn/overview/quickstart/java/spring-boot/index.html 
b/zh-cn/overview/quickstart/java/spring-boot/index.html
index 97e406525b3..d5a6db007c6 100644
--- a/zh-cn/overview/quickstart/java/spring-boot/index.html
+++ b/zh-cn/overview/quickstart/java/spring-boot/index.html
@@ -1,4 +1,4 @@
-<!doctype html><html lang=zh-cn class=no-js><head><meta name=ROBOTS 
content="INDEX, FOLLOW"><link rel=canonical 
href=https://cn.dubbo.apache.org/zh-cn/overview/quickstart/java/spring-boot/><script>var
 _hmt=_hmt||[];(function(){var 
e,t=document.createElement("script");t.src="https://hm.baidu.com/hm.js?3b78f49ba47181e4d998a66b689446e9",e=document.getElementsByTagName("script")[0],e.parentNode.insertBefore(t,e)})()</script><meta
 charset=utf-8><meta name=viewport content="width=device-width, [...]
+<!doctype html><html lang=zh-cn class=no-js><head><meta name=ROBOTS 
content="INDEX, FOLLOW"><link rel=canonical 
href=https://cn.dubbo.apache.org/zh-cn/overview/quickstart/java/spring-boot/><script>var
 _hmt=_hmt||[];(function(){var 
e,t=document.createElement("script");t.src="https://hm.baidu.com/hm.js?3b78f49ba47181e4d998a66b689446e9",e=document.getElementsByTagName("script")[0],e.parentNode.insertBefore(t,e)})()</script><meta
 charset=utf-8><meta name=viewport content="width=device-width, [...]
 <script>var 
doNotTrack=!1;if(!doNotTrack){window.dataLayer=window.dataLayer||[];function 
gtag(){dataLayer.push(arguments)}gtag("js",new 
Date),gtag("config","G-NM6FFMT51J",{anonymize_ip:!1})}</script><link 
rel=preload 
href=/scss/main.min.fe7176cbe3102a33d3e8c0c9cec61eb52508abd24a2cc1ae23ccf535a481ffde.css
 as=style><link 
href=/scss/main.min.fe7176cbe3102a33d3e8c0c9cec61eb52508abd24a2cc1ae23ccf535a481ffde.css
 rel=stylesheet integrity><script src=/js/jquery-3.5.1.min.js 
integrity="sha256-9/a [...]
 <link rel=stylesheet href=https://cdn.jsdelivr.net/npm/@docsearch/css@3><meta 
name=theme-color content="#326ce5"><link rel=stylesheet 
href=/css/feature-states.css><meta name=description content="本文将基于 Dubbo 
Samples 示例演示如何通过 Dubbo x Spring Boot 快速开发微服务应用。"><meta 
property="og:description" content="本文将基于 Dubbo Samples 示例演示如何通过 Dubbo x Spring 
Boot 快速开发微服务应用。"><meta name=twitter:description content="本文将基于 Dubbo Samples 
示例演示如何通过 Dubbo x Spring Boot 快速开发微服务应用。"><meta property="og:url" content=" [...]
 <link href=/css/community.css rel=stylesheet><link href=/css/contactus.css 
rel=stylesheet><link href=/css/language.css rel=stylesheet><script 
src=/js/script.js></script></head><body class="td-page 
td-documentation"><header><nav class="js-navbar-scroll navbar navbar-expand 
navbar-dark flex-column flex-md-row td-navbar" data-auto-burger=primary><a 
class=navbar-brand href=/zh-cn/><span class=navbar-logo></span><span 
class="text-uppercase font-weight-bold">Apache Dubbo</span></a><div class=" 
[...]
@@ -864,7 +864,7 @@
 </span></span><span style=display:flex><span>
 </span></span><span style=display:flex><span>    String <span 
style=color:#268bd2>sayHello</span><span style=color:#719e07>(</span>String 
name<span style=color:#719e07>);</span>
 </span></span><span style=display:flex><span><span style=color:#719e07>}</span>
-</span></span></code></pre></div><p>在 <code>GreetingsService</code> 中,定义了 
<code>sayHi</code> 这个方法。后续服务端发布的服务,消费端订阅的服务都是围绕着 <code>GreetingsService</code> 
接口展开的。</p><h3 id=5-定义服务端的实现>5. 
定义服务端的实现</h3><p>定义了服务接口之后,可以在服务端这一侧定义对应的实现,这部分的实现相对于消费端来说是远端的实现,本地没有相关的信息。</p><p><img
 src=/imgs/docs3-v2/java-sdk/quickstart/2023-02-08-17-59-46-image.png 
alt=img></p><p>在<code>dubbo-spring-boot-demo-provider</code> 模块的 
<code>org.apache.dubbo.samples.provider</code> 下建立 <code>DemoServiceImpl</code> 
类,定义如下:< [...]
+</span></span></code></pre></div><p>在 <code>DemoService</code> 中,定义了 
<code>sayHello</code> 这个方法。后续服务端发布的服务,消费端订阅的服务都是围绕着 <code>DemoService</code> 
接口展开的。</p><h3 id=5-定义服务端的实现>5. 
定义服务端的实现</h3><p>定义了服务接口之后,可以在服务端这一侧定义对应的实现,这部分的实现相对于消费端来说是远端的实现,本地没有相关的信息。</p><p><img
 src=/imgs/docs3-v2/java-sdk/quickstart/2023-02-08-17-59-46-image.png 
alt=img></p><p>在<code>dubbo-spring-boot-demo-provider</code> 模块的 
<code>org.apache.dubbo.samples.provider</code> 下建立 <code>DemoServiceImpl</code> 
类,定义如下:</p><div [...]
 </span></span><span style=display:flex><span>
 </span></span><span style=display:flex><span><span 
style=color:#719e07>import</span> 
org.apache.dubbo.config.annotation.DubboService<span 
style=color:#719e07>;</span>
 </span></span><span style=display:flex><span><span 
style=color:#719e07>import</span> 
org.apache.dubbo.springboot.demo.DemoService<span style=color:#719e07>;</span>
@@ -955,7 +955,7 @@
 </span></span></code></pre></div><p>在 <code>Task</code> 
类中,通过<code>@DubboReference</code> 从 Dubbo 获取了一个 RPC 订阅,这个 
<code>demoService</code> 可以像本地调用一样直接调用。在 <code>run</code>方法中创建了一个线程进行调用。</p><h3 
id=11-启动应用>11. 启动应用</h3><p>截止第 10 步,代码就已经开发完成了,本小节将启动整个项目并进行验证。</p><p><img 
src=/imgs/docs3-v2/java-sdk/quickstart/2023-02-08-18-03-59-image.png 
alt=img></p><p>首先是启动 <code>org.apache.dubbo.samples.provider.Application</code> 
,等待一会出现如下图所示的日志(<code>Current Spring Boot Application is await</code>)即代表服 [...]
 
</span></span></code></pre></div><p>然后是启动<code>org.apache.dubbo.samples.client.Application</code>
 ,等待一会出现如下图所示的日志(<code>Hello world</code> 
)即代表服务消费端启动完毕并调用到服务端成功获取结果。</p><p><img 
src=/imgs/docs3-v2/java-sdk/quickstart/2023-02-08-18-05-02-image.png 
alt=img></p><div class=highlight><pre tabindex=0 
style=color:#93a1a1;background-color:#002b36;-moz-tab-size:4;-o-tab-size:4;tab-size:4><code
 class=language-fallback data-lang=fallback><span 
style=display:flex><span>Receive result ======&gt; Hello world
 </span></span></code></pre></div><h2 id=延伸阅读>延伸阅读</h2><h3 
id=1-dubbo-的-spring-配置介绍>1. Dubbo 的 Spring 配置介绍</h3><p>Dubbo 的主要配置入口有 yaml 
的配置内容、<code>@DubboReference</code> 和<code>@DubboService</code> 等,更多的细节可以参考 <a 
href=/zh-cn/overview/mannual/java-sdk/reference-manual/config/annotation/>Annotation
 配置 | Apache Dubbo</a> 一文。</p><h2 id=更多>更多</h2><p>本教程介绍了如何基于 Dubbo x Spring 
Boot 开发一个微服务应用。在下一节中,将介绍<a href=../spring-xml/>另外一种 Dubbo 的配置方式 —— Dubbo x 
Spring XML</a>。</p><div id=pre-footer><h2>反馈</ [...]
-<button class="btn btn-primary mb-4 
feedback--no">否</button></div><script>const 
yes=document.querySelector(".feedback--yes"),no=document.querySelector(".feedback--no");document.querySelectorAll(".feedback--link").forEach(e=>{e.href=e.href+window.location.pathname});const
 
sendFeedback=e=>{gtag||console.log("!gtag"),gtag("event","click",{event_category:"Helpful",event_label:window.location.pathname,value:e})},disableButtons=()=>{yes.disabled=!0,yes.classList.add("feedback--button__disabled
 [...]
+<button class="btn btn-primary mb-4 
feedback--no">否</button></div><script>const 
yes=document.querySelector(".feedback--yes"),no=document.querySelector(".feedback--no");document.querySelectorAll(".feedback--link").forEach(e=>{e.href=e.href+window.location.pathname});const
 
sendFeedback=e=>{gtag||console.log("!gtag"),gtag("event","click",{event_category:"Helpful",event_label:window.location.pathname,value:e})},disableButtons=()=>{yes.disabled=!0,yes.classList.add("feedback--button__disabled
 [...]
 <a 
href="https://github.com/apache/dubbo-website/new/master/content/zh-cn/overview/quickstart/java/spring-boot.md?filename=change-me.md&amp;value=---%0Atitle%3A+%22Long+Page+Title%22%0AlinkTitle%3A+%22Short+Nav+Title%22%0Aweight%3A+100%0Adescription%3A+%3E-%0A+++++Page+description+for+heading+and+indexes.%0A---%0A%0A%23%23+Heading%0A%0AEdit+this+template+to+create+your+new+page.%0A%0A%2A+Give+it+a+good+name%2C+ending+in+%60.md%60+-+e.g.+%60getting-started.md%60%0A%2A+Edit+the+%22front+ma
 [...]
 <a 
href="https://github.com/apache/dubbo-website/issues/new?title=3%20-%20Dubbo%20Spring%20Boot%20Starter%20%e5%bc%80%e5%8f%91%e5%be%ae%e6%9c%8d%e5%8a%a1%e5%ba%94%e7%94%a8";
 target=_blank><i class="fab fa-github fa-fw"></i> 登记问题</a>
 <a href=https://github.com/apache/dubbo/issues/new target=_blank><i class="fas 
fa-tasks fa-fw"></i> 提交项目问题</a></div><nav id=TableOfContents><ul><li><a 
href=#目标>目标</a></li><li><a href=#难度>难度</a></li><li><a 
href=#环境要求>环境要求</a></li><li><a href=#项目介绍>项目介绍</a></li><li><a 
href=#快速部署基于-samples-直接启动>快速部署(基于 Samples 直接启动)</a><ul><li><a href=#1-获取测试工程>1. 
获取测试工程</a></li><li><a href=#2-启动一个简易的注册中心>2. 启动一个简易的注册中心</a></li><li><a 
href=#3-本地打包-api-模块>3. 本地打包 API 模块</a></li><li><a href=#4-启动服务提供者>4. 启动服务 [...]
diff --git a/zh-cn/sitemap.xml b/zh-cn/sitemap.xml
index 673ed49ffb1..e5c0e0d90f4 100644
--- a/zh-cn/sitemap.xml
+++ b/zh-cn/sitemap.xml
@@ -1 +1 @@
-<?xml version="1.0" encoding="utf-8" standalone="yes"?><urlset 
xmlns="http://www.sitemaps.org/schemas/sitemap/0.9"; 
xmlns:xhtml="http://www.w3.org/1999/xhtml";><url><loc>https://cn.dubbo.apache.org/zh-cn/blog/2023/01/16/%E9%98%BF%E9%87%8C%E5%B7%B4%E5%B7%B4%E5%8D%87%E7%BA%A7-dubbo3-%E5%85%A8%E9%9D%A2%E5%8F%96%E4%BB%A3-hsf2/</loc><lastmod>2023-02-22T15:03:22+08:00</lastmod><changefreq>monthly</changefreq><priority>0.5</priority></url><url><loc>https://cn.dubbo.apache.org/zh-cn/overview/mannu
 [...]
\ No newline at end of file
+<?xml version="1.0" encoding="utf-8" standalone="yes"?><urlset 
xmlns="http://www.sitemaps.org/schemas/sitemap/0.9"; 
xmlns:xhtml="http://www.w3.org/1999/xhtml";><url><loc>https://cn.dubbo.apache.org/zh-cn/blog/2023/01/16/%E9%98%BF%E9%87%8C%E5%B7%B4%E5%B7%B4%E5%8D%87%E7%BA%A7-dubbo3-%E5%85%A8%E9%9D%A2%E5%8F%96%E4%BB%A3-hsf2/</loc><lastmod>2023-02-22T15:03:22+08:00</lastmod><changefreq>monthly</changefreq><priority>0.5</priority></url><url><loc>https://cn.dubbo.apache.org/zh-cn/overview/mannu
 [...]
\ No newline at end of file

Reply via email to